Ingredients

What you’ll need

To create this delectable Garlic Parmesan Focaccia Bread,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on sugar
  • 1 packet (2 1/4 teaspoons) active dry yeast
  • 3/4 cup warm water
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up shredded Parmesan cheese
  • Additional olive oil for drizzling
  • Fresh herbs (optional, for topping)

When it comes to ingredient choices, using high-quality olive oil and fresh garlic can elevate the flavors immensely. If you’re missing an ingredient or two, don’t fret! Whole wheat flour can be used for a different texture, and if you’re out of Parmesan, shredded mozzarella or another cheese can work in a pinch.

Directions

Step-by-step instructions

Now that we have our ingredients ready, let’s dive in! Follow these friendly, clear directions to whip up your Garlic Parmesan Focaccia Bread:

  1. In a small bowl, combine the warm water, sugar, and yeast. Let it sit for about 5 minutes until frothy.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, stir together the flour, salt, minced garlic, and olive oil.
  3. Pour the yeast mixture into the bowl with the dry ingredients. Stir until a dough forms.
  4. Knead the dough on a lightly floured surface for about 5 minutes until smooth and elastic.
  5. Place the dough into an oiled bowl, cover with a kitchen towel, and allow it to rise in a warm place until doubled in size, approximately 1 hour.
  6.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C).
  7. Gently spread the risen dough onto a greased baking sheet, pressing it out to approximately 1-inch thickness.
  8. Using your fingers, create dimples in the surface of the dough, then drizzle with olive oil.
  9. Sprinkle the shredded Parmesan cheese evenly over the top and add fresh herbs if desired.
  10. Bake in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es or until golden brown.
  11. Let it cool slightly before serving.

Gentle baking tips: Watch the focaccia closely toward the end of baking. You want it to be beautifully brown but not overcooked.

How to store

Storage and reheating tips

You may not finish an entire batch of Garlic Parmesan Focaccia Bread in one sitting (though it’s tempting!). To store leftovers, allow them to cool completely. Wrap individual pieces tightly in plastic wrap or place them in an airtight container. You can keep them in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.

For longer storage, consider freezing the focaccia. Wrap it securely, and it’ll last for up to 3 months. To reheat, simply thaw it in the refrigerator overnight, then warm it in the oven at 350°F (180°C) for about 10 minutes until heated through.

Tips to make

Helpful cooking tips

Here are a few pro tips to ensure your Garlic Parmesan Focaccia is a hit:

  1. Activated yeast: Ensure your water is warm but not hot (100-110°F) to avoid killing the yeast.
  2. Flavor infusion: For an even richer garlic flavor, start by sautéing the minced garlic in olive oil before adding it to the dough.
  3. Experiment with herbs: Thyme, rosemary, or oregano can add aromatic depth—play around to discover what you love best!

Common questions

Your questions answered

  1. What’s the prep time for this recipe?
    Total prep time is about 15 minutes, with an additional hour for rising.

  2. Can I substitute all-purpose flour?
    Yes! Whole wheat or even gluten-free flour can be excellent substitutes, but be aware they may affect texture and rise.

  3. Is it safe to freeze focaccia?
    Absolutely! Make sure to seal it well in airtight packaging to prevent freezer burn, and it should be good for about 3 months.
